December 21, 2007 Luke Bryan had a big time in Las Vegas last week in spite of some bad luck at the poker table.
Luke was in Vegas to play a charity show with Phil Vassar, Rodney Atkins and Lonestar. He also got to see his very first rodeo when he played a show at the National Finals Rodeo, and he took time out to catch a Big & Rich concert.
But in his MySpace blog, Luke says that the highlight of his trip was going head to head with Country Music Hall of Famer Charley Pride at the final table of the TJ Martell Foundation's Celebrity Poker Tournament.
"I made the final table with Charley," he writes. "He and I were the chip leaders. There were about four people left, and I got dealt a pair of kings the money hand. I bet BIG and Charley went all in, and I called him. I was sure I was going to kick his butt. I flipped my kings over, and then he flipped a pair of aces and tore me apart with his winning hand. It was awesome. I got beat by Charley Pride. That was a fun day."
